X-Git-Url: https://git.rohieb.name/stratum0-wiki.git/blobdiff_plain/e299b2c622dbe7af7e6373f15a76687608e0cbba..36546c9b2edb427104539e6ebe83fde7fc53e2c2:/Space-Status.mw diff --git a/Space-Status.mw b/Space-Status.mw index 4856b607b..607d807f7 100644 --- a/Space-Status.mw +++ b/Space-Status.mw @@ -5,7 +5,7 @@ Da nicht alle Mitglieder einen Schlüssel haben können, wird an diversen Stelle Der Status kann im Moment nur per Hand aus dem [[IRC]] über die Befehle !open/!offen bzw. !close/!zu gesetzt werden. Die Befehle veranlassen unseren IRC-Bot [[ZombiePoet]], das Topic im IRC-Channel zu setzen (hier ist insbesondere wichtig, dass nach dem ersten und dem zweiten Vorkommen der Zeichenfolge || gesucht wird, und alles dazwischen durch den Status ersetzt wird). Die Grafik links in der Sidebar wird entsprechend aktualisiert. Bash-Skript zur Abfrage:
-echo Stratumsphere is $(curl -s -i https://rohieb.name/stuff/stratum0/status/status.png | grep -oP '(?<=status/).*(?=.png)') +echo Stratumsphere is $(curl -Is https://rohieb.name/stuff/stratum0/status/status.png | grep -oP '(?<=status/).*(?=.png)')=== Systemdokumentation === @@ -15,9 +15,22 @@ Plugin für ZombiePoet ist [https://github.com/rohieb/StratumOpenCloseMonitor hi == Android-Widget == +Es gibt ein Android-Widget, das den Ãffnungsstatus des Space anzeigt. Das Widget aktualisiert sich stündlich sowie manuell beim Draufklicken und zeigt den Status durch seine Farbe an: + +* Rot: Space ist zu +* Grün: Space ist offen +* Grau: Unbekannt (kein Netz, Server down, etc) + +Das Widget kann hier heruntergeladen werden: [http://www.discarded-ideas.org/files/StratumsphereStatusWidget-1.0.apk] + +Source Code gibt's erstmal hier, bis ich was besseres finde: [http://www.discarded-ideas.org/files/StratumsphereStatusWidget-1.0.tar.gz] + +-- [[Benutzer:Wansti|Wansti]], 2012-01-27, 22:05 + + +Mit Dank an Silberwoelfin für die Inspiration: + * (Android-)App zum Anzeigen, ob der Space geöffnet ist (Abfrage vom Webserver). Vllt. auch mit Funktion zum öffnen (einloggen im WLAN/Authentifizierung über ssh/...), je nachdem, wie das letztlich realisiert wird. --[[Benutzer:Silberwoelfin|Silberwoelfin]] 10:05, 19. Jan. 2012 (UTC) -** Android Widget ist in Arbeit. Eine erste Version gibt's hier: [http://www.discarded-ideas.org/files/StratumsphereStatusWidget.apk]. -- [[Benutzer:Wansti|Wansti]] 26.01.2012 11:03 -** Update 26.01.2012 22:43 - Bessere Skalierung des Logos, Zeitstempel des letzten Updates. Link wie oben. == Entwurf für eine automatisierte Lösung == Im einfachsten Fall: ein Atmel (Arduino?) mit Ethernet-Buchse an der Tür, der per Reed-Kontakt oder Taster prüft, ob die Tür verschlossen ist. Falls die Tür auf- oder abgeschlossen wird, wird ein (noch festzulegendes) Signal (HTTP-Request?) an den Webserver geschickt, der entsprechend den Status auf der Homepage aktualisiert. Entsprechend muss Authentifizierung geschehen, damit nicht jeder den Tür-Status auf der Homepage kaputt machen kann...